MOD Mission Critical: TW1 - Chief Telecom Taiwan Data Center

MOD Mission Critical TW1, operated by Chief Telecom, is a significant data center situated on Ruiguang Road in the Neihu District of Taipei City, Taiwan. This substantial facility spans 160,000 square feet and is equipped with a robust power capacity of 20 MW. While specific details regarding the gross colocation space are not publicly available, its strategic location is noteworthy, with three additional data center facilities identified within a 50-mile radius. No particular certifications have been specified for this location.
